Description

This extended and well proportioned four bedroom detached home offers generous and versatile accommodation, making it an ideal choice for families and those seeking flexible living space. The ground floor has been thoughtfully laid out to suit modern lifestyles, featuring a spacious entrance hallway, a large kitchen diner which forms the heart of the home, a separate living room with dual aspect windows and a study with patio doors opening directly onto the garden.

Upstairs, the property offers four good sized bedrooms and a family bathroom, providing comfortable accommodation for both family members and guests. Externally, the home benefits from ample off road parking along with a garage, while the outdoor space is easily accessed from the kitchen or study, enhancing the flow between indoor and outdoor living. 

Situated within the popular Northamptonshire village of Yardley Gobion, the property combines generous internal space with a convenient and well connected village location.

Location

Yardley Gobion is a well regarded Northamptonshire village offering a strong sense of community along with a range of local amenities including shops, a primary school, public houses and countryside walks. The village is conveniently located for access to Towcester and Milton Keynes, with good road links to the A5 and M1, making it ideal for commuters while still retaining a peaceful village feel.
